Heavenly star
I've been sailing across oceans,
in search of something,
in strange lands,
I didn't know what it was,
until a stranger's smile
felt like sunrise on my skin.

I felt the need to know her,
to hear her voice,
I had already had a melody
play in my head, one that's similar
to the beautiful tone of her voice,
when she spoke I felt vibrations,
in my veins rushing to my heart,
and then subside in metaphoric rays.

her laughter sprung beams of joy,
and in her smiles I saw,
cherry blossoms manicured,
with bliss-pink petals.
in her eyes I saw,
spring flowers bloom,
the tulips in their firm beauty,
the daffodils, as they wandered
lonely in the wake of spring.

I followed her, as the sunflower
does to it's sun, I followed her,
she was my heavenly star.
